gear box reducer
A gear box reducer is a sophisticated mechanical device that plays a crucial role in power transmission systems by effectively managing rotational speed and torque conversion. This essential component consists of a series of precisely engineered gears housed within a protective casing, designed to reduce the speed of an input shaft while proportionally increasing the torque output. The primary function of a gear box reducer is to optimize the performance of various mechanical systems by providing the ideal speed and torque ratios required for specific applications. These devices incorporate advanced gear arrangements, including helical, spur, and planetary configurations, each offering unique advantages for different operational requirements. In industrial settings, gear box reducers are fundamental components in manufacturing equipment, conveyor systems, and heavy machinery, where they enable precise control over mechanical operations. The technology behind modern gear box reducers includes innovative features such as enhanced thermal management systems, specialized lubrication methods, and robust sealing mechanisms that ensure reliable performance under demanding conditions. These units are available in various configurations and sizes, making them versatile enough to accommodate different mounting positions and installation requirements across diverse applications, from small precision equipment to large industrial machinery.
